TSLA Files 10-K/A with Board, Executive, Compensation Details
AI Summary
Tesla, Inc. filed an Amendment No. 1 to its 2025 Form 10-K to include detailed information on its Board of Directors, executive officers, and executive compensation. This amendment was necessary because the definitive proxy statement for the 2026 annual meeting will be filed later than 120 days after the fiscal year end. The filing provides biographies, committee memberships, and outlines the company's compensation philosophy, including new equity awards for Elon Musk. It also discloses a recent legal judgment against Mr. Musk in his personal capacity, which is currently under appeal.
